Knowledge Base

Glossary

Plain-English definitions for the terminology used across Match Daily.

001
American Odds
Odds expressed as a positive or negative number; positive shows profit on a $100 bet, negative shows amount needed to win $100.
002
Asian Handicap
A handicap that removes the draw outcome and adjusts the favorite’s goal line to give both teams an equal chance.
003
Bankroll
The total amount of money you have set aside for betting.
004
Bet Builder
A feature that lets you combine multiple betting markets from the same match into one custom wager.
005
Bet Slip
The digital record that lists your selected bets, odds, and potential payout before you confirm.
006
Bonus
Extra funds or free bets offered by a sportsbook, often subject to certain conditions.
007
Both Teams To Score
A market where you bet on whether each team will score at least one goal during the match.
008
Cash Out
The option to settle a bet before the event ends, locking in a profit or limiting a loss.
009
Correct Score
A bet predicting the exact final score of a match.
010
Decimal Odds
A way to express odds as a single number that includes the stake; multiply your stake by this number to calculate total return.
011
Double Chance
A bet that covers two of the three possible outcomes (win, draw, loss) in a single wager.
012
Fractional Odds
Odds shown as a fraction, such as 5/1, meaning you win five units for every one unit staked.
013
Free Bet
A bet credit you can use without risking your own money; any winnings (minus the stake) are usually paid out.
014
In-Play Betting
Placing bets on a match while it is ongoing, with odds that update as the action unfolds.
015
Juice
The commission a sportsbook charges for taking a bet, built into the odds.
016
Line Movement
The change in odds or spreads from when they open to when the event starts, often caused by betting activity.
017
Moneyline
A bet on which team will win the match, with odds expressed as a positive or negative number.
018
Odds
The number that shows how much you could win if your bet wins and how likely the result is expected to be.
019
Over/Under
A bet on whether the total number of goals, points, or other stats will be higher or lower than a set number.
020
Parlay
A single bet that links two or more selections; all must win for the bet to pay out.
021
Partial Cash Out
The option to cash out only part of your stake before the event ends, securing some profit while keeping the rest active.
022
Responsible Gambling
Practices and tools, such as deposit limits or self‑exclusion, that help you stay in control of your betting activity.
023
Spread
A handicap given to the underdog to make both sides have an equal chance of winning the bet.
024
Stake
The amount of money you place on a bet.
025
Wagering Requirement
The number of times you must bet a bonus amount before you can withdraw any winnings.
